Resumo

Structurally well defined di- and tri-antennary lysine-based galactose- and N-acetylgalactosamine-containing ligands for the hepatic asialoglycoprotein receptor (ASGP-R) could be assembled on a solid support, using a combined Fmoc/Alloc protecting group strategy for the amino functions of lysine. This methodology allowed easy introduction of spacers, the length of which could be readily accommodated for optimal binding to the ASGP-R.
